How We Met

Chelsea's Perspective

I had just started working at Children's in the NICU as an RN, and I met another new nurse named Lily with whom I quickly struck up a wonderful friendship with. Lily and I became roommates, and one day we were sitting in a class for work, and Lily asked if I would be interested in going on a blind date with her "super cool" friend named Kent. I had never been on a blind date before, so I was a little skeptical at first. Eventually, I reluctantly agreed to go on the date. I was told Kent would be planning the entire evening so I had no clue what the date would entail leading into it. Kent showed up at my door early (much to everyone's surprise -especially if you know Kent!). We had a blast bowling, eating supper, and talking the night away. That night I just knew there was something special with Kent - and the rest is history!

How We Met

Kent's Perspective

I was in a turbulent phase of life for the few years in between undergrad and dental school. I didn't stay in one place for longer than a year, and therefore never had time to pursue a serious relationship. I constantly had friends trying to set me up on dates, but would usually say no because of one reason or the other. After getting into dental school, I became more open to the dating scene, knowing I'd be in Minneapolis for at least four years. Kolin is one of my best friends. His girlfriend, Lily (also a close friend of mine), wanted to set me up with one of her new roommates, Chelsea. She showed me her picture and I thought Chelsea was very attractive. I was open to a blind date, but nervous. I didn't fully commit to the blind date until Kolin gave the go-ahead ("Dude, you should definitely date this girl.") I went into the date thinking this would be a great way to get into the dating scene. Little did I know that there would be an instant spark, and I would eventually fall in love to the most amazing person I have ever met.

The Proposal

Chelsea and Kent decided to spend a night out in Stillwater (one of their favorite places) to walk around town and have dinner. Kent convinced Chelsea to walk around Stillwater in the cold for a little while to kill some extra time they had before their "dinner reservations" that Chelsea was led to believe they had. Right as they were walking across the bridge that crosses the St. Croix River, Kent got down on one knee! Kent eventually admitted that there were no dinner reservations and then drove Chelsea to a friend's apartment to celebrate. Still in shock, Chelsea was surprised again to see friends and family waiting at the apartment to surprise her. It was a wonderful night that neither one of them will forget!
